About Olivier
Olivier carries an understated elegance, a name that feels both familiar and distinctly sophisticated. Rooted in Old French and Latin, meaning "olive tree," it conjures images of peace and enduring beauty, much like its botanical namesake. This is a name for parents who appreciate a global sensibility and a classic European charm, perhaps those drawn to artistic or refined aesthetics. While its English counterpart, Oliver, has soared in popularity, Olivier maintains a more exclusive, continental appeal, offering a distinguished choice that feels timeless without being overly common, especially outside of its popular home countries like France and Belgium. It's a name that suggests a child with an innate grace and a quiet strength.
